There is no method with the NEO2.x of which I know that allows DVDRs to be played with the v5 PS2.

To do that you'd need OrigaChip for US (####://www.origachip.com) which now has quite a US following and available from Lik-Sang. That's the only known way forward. Check with Origachip.com that the current method for booting DVDRs with the chip on a v5 is to use DVD Region X as the boot disk.
